DESCRIPTION:Come and hear the shocking truth about blacklisting from the people involved in the fightback. \nJohn Hendy QC will be introducing Gail Cartmail\, assistant general secretary of Unite the Union and blacklisted engineer Dave Smith. \nDave Smith’s book Blacklisted tells the controversial story of the illegal strategies that transnational construction companies resorted to in their attempt to keep union activists away from their places of work. Written with Phil Chamberlain\, this is a story of a bitter struggle\, in which collusion with the police and security services resulted in victimization\, violence and unemployment\, with terrible effects on families and communities. \nDrawing on first-hand accounts of the workers\, Blacklisted reveals how\, when major construction projects were unionized\, those involved were unlawfully victimized. From the building sites to the High Court\, this is a story of ordinary working people taking on some of the most powerful transnational companies in the world. \nThe book also reveals how blacklisting extended beyond construction activists to environmental campaigners\, journalists\, politicians and academics.
